11 Nw 159th St, Miami, FL 33169

11 Nw 159th St, Miami, FL 33169 is on the street of Nw 159th St, in the city of Miami, Florida. It is in the zip code of FL 33169.

11 Nw 159th St, Miami, FL 33169 is a Single Family home.
It has 3 bedrooms, 2 bathrooms, proximately 1,944 square feet floor size, 0.32 acres square feet lot size.
It was built in 2004. It has 1 storey.It was last sold in Feb 2005 for $280,000.

 
 
 
 
© 2024footer